Owl City beats Jedward to hold UK No. 1

Owl City has beaten John & Edward to keep hold of the UK top spot.

The singer-songwriter, whose song 'Fireflies' is number one for the third week, was only 24 copies ahead of the X Factor twins at one point but later increased the gap.

Speaking on Radio 1, John & Edward explained that they are thrilled to reach number two.

"Oh my God, we are so excited," John said. "We had so much to prove. This is our first single, and being number two is amazing. We're only new artists and most people who have come off the show haven't done as well as we've done.

"A lot of people have a certain opinion - 'I know music' - but we want to thank all our fans for all of their support all week."

Elsewhere, the cast of Glee dropped two places to number four with their cover of 'Don't Stop Believin', but also entered the charts at number 26 with their rendition of 'Somebody To Love'. Meanwhile, Timbaland and Katy Perry jumped 14 places to number three with 'If We Ever Meet Again'.

However, Marina and the Diamonds failed to crack the top ten with 'Hollywood', charting at number 12. Jay-Z fell five places to number 15 with 'Young Forever' and Sidney Samson dropped to number 13 with 'Riverside (Let's Go)'.

The top ten singles in full:
1. (1) Owl City: 'Fireflies'
2. (-) Jedward ft. Vanilla Ice: 'Under Pressure (Ice Ice Baby)'
3. (17) Timbaland ft. Katy Perry: 'If We Ever Meet Again'
4. (2) 'Glee' Cast: 'Don't Stop Believin'
5. (7) Alicia Keys: 'Empire State Of Mind (Part II)'
6. (3) Iyaz: 'Replay'
7. (4) 3OH!3 ft. Katy Perry: 'Starstrukk'
8. (6) JLS: 'One Shot'
9. (8) Journey: 'Don't Stop Believin'
10. (9) Example: 'Won't Go Quietly'

Source: Official Charts Company
